The association between alexithymia, emotional intelligence and burnout among nursing assistants working in nursing home settings: A cross‐sectional study

摘要

To determine the explanatory power of alexithymia and emotional intelligence over burnout and to examine their combined explanatory capacity over burnout in the context of older adult care.Cross-sectional. All participants voluntarily and anonymously completed a questionnaire survey. They were all blind to the aim of the study.One hundred and fifty-nine nursing assistants recruited during 2014 took part in the study. They belong to 10 nursing homes in the north of Spain. Sociodemographic and work-related information was collected, and measures of burnout, alexithymia and emotional intelligence were administered. Data were examined by means of regression analyses.The analysis showed that alexithymia made a moderate contribution to the depersonalization and personal accomplishment dimensions of burnout, controlling for the influence of work characteristics. Emotional intelligence did not have incremental validity over alexithymia in explaining burnout.Alexithymia, rather than emotional intelligence, is a stronger explanatory variable for burnout among nursing assistants working in nursing homes.Alexithymia and emotional intelligence are related to burnout and help to explain why, in the same context, each worker is affected differently by chronic stress at work. However, their combined explanatory capacity in nursing assistants working with older people remains underexplored. In our sample, alexithymia explains burnout better than emotional intelligence, a finding that was both unexpected and theoretically relevant. Researchers should take this into account when studying personal resources to prevent and manage burnout among nursing assistants, as alexithymia, rather that emotional intelligence, could play an important role once workers are burned out.
